    I'd like to update my review since my first stellar review was for the initial estimate process…read moreonly and I said I would update (but forgot). It's been 5 years and we've had plenty of people up in our attic since Rodent Masters completed our job and any time someone goes up there, I beg them to check and double check to ensure there are no rodent droppings. During this time, we have not heard a peep in the attic which is a complete 180 from what we were hearing before - it always sounded like the rats were having a party up there in the middle of the night. The process took about a month from start to finnish because the first thing they do is cover and patch all holes or entrances up so that nothing can get in (or out) and not just outside of the house but inside the attic and inside every single area from within the house. It's a LOT of work but they did it very well. Then, they came back and, in our case, because things were so bad, they sucked out all of the insulation and then reinsulated the entire attic with much higher quality material than what had been removed. Then they came back on final time to ensure there was no activity. So, I have no reason not to continue recommending Rodent Masters and I have for the last 5 years. I do think I will contact them soon though just to have someone do a walk around to ensure there are no new holes that have developed since they were last here. Highly recommend and I'm glad to see that the reviews continue to be outstanding since the one I gave 5 years ago!
